当前位置: 答题翼 > 问答 > 计算机类考试 > 正文
目录: 标题| 题干| 答案| 搜索| 相关
问题

若事务T1对数据D1加了共享锁,事务T2T3分别对数据D2和数据D3加了排它锁, 则事务()。


A.T1对数据D2D3加排它锁都成功,T2T3对数据D1加共享锁成功

B.T1对数据D2D3加排它锁都失败,T2T3对数据D1加排它锁成功

C.T1对数据D2D3加共享锁都成功,T2T3对数据D1加共享锁成功

D.T1对数据D2D3加共享锁都失败,T2T3对数据D1加共享锁成功

请帮忙给出正确答案和分析,谢谢!

参考答案
您可能感兴趣的试题
  • 假设系统中有事务T1和T2,数据 D1和D2 。若T1对D1已加排它锁,对D2己加共享锁:那么T2对 D1(),T2对D

  • ● 若数据 A持有事务 T1 所加的排它锁,那么其它事务对数据 A (17) 。 (17)A. 加共享锁成功,加排它

  • ● 若数据 A持有事务 T1 所加的排它锁,那么其它事务对数据 A (44) 。 (44)A. 加共享锁成功,加排它

  • ● 若事务 T1 对数据 A已加排它锁,那么其它事务对数据 A (56) 。 (56)A. 加共享锁成功,加排它锁失

  • 若事务T对数据R已经加了X锁,则其他事务对数据R()。A)可以加S锁不能加X锁B)不能加S锁可以加X锁C)

  • 若事务T对数据对象A加了S锁,则其它事务只能对数据A再加S锁,不能加X锁,直到事务T释放A上的锁。()